Wood window services encompass a range of solutions aimed at maintaining, repairing, and restoring wooden window components. These services often include tasks such as replacing damaged or rotting wood, restoring deteriorated frames, and refinishing surfaces to enhance appearance and durability. Skilled professionals assess the condition of existing woodwork and provide tailored interventions to improve the functionality and aesthetic appeal of windows. Proper maintenance and timely repairs can extend the lifespan of wooden windows, helping property owners preserve their original character while ensuring proper operation.
The services address common problems like wood rot, warping, peeling paint, and broken or stuck sashes. Over time, exposure to moisture and temperature fluctuations can lead to structural damage and compromised window performance. Repairing or replacing damaged wood prevents further deterioration and helps maintain energy efficiency by ensuring proper sealing and insulation. Additionally, refinishing services such as sanding and staining can improve the visual appeal of wood windows, making them look fresh and well-maintained.

Window Installation Costs - The price for installing new wood wind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size and style. Larger or custom designs may cost more, with some projects exceeding $1,200 per unit.
Repair and Restoration Expenses - Repair costs for wood windows generally fall between $150 and $600 per window. Common repairs include sash replacement, rotted wood repair, and hardware restoration, which influence the overall price.
Refinishing and Painting - Refinishing or painting wood windows usually costs around $100 to $400 per window. Factors such as the number of coats and surface preparation can affect the final price.
Material and Hardware Costs - The cost of materials and hardware for wood window services can range from $50 to $300 per window. Upgrades like decorative hardware or energy-efficient glazing may increase expenses.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
